Abstract
A “peak-to-dip” spectral detection of Hg2+ based on surface etching of Au-Ag core-shell triangular nanoplates has been investigated. The surface etching-induced plasmonic spectrum shift can also leads to the absorption intensity change with “peak-to-dip” fashion, which greatly enlarges the detection range and could be widely applied in the spectroscopy sensing based on SPR.261
